3. Singing Career and Awards

Akothee has released a lot of hits including singles and collaborations that have won her international acclaim. Among her best records we have, ‘Give It To Me’ featuring Flavour, ‘Shengerera Mama’, ‘Sweet Love’, and ‘Oyoyo’. She features Tanzania’s Diamond in the ‘Sweet Love’hit record. Akothee’s songs have been nominated in a number of local and international awards. She won the nomination for the Best Female Artist (East Africa) 2016 – AFRIMMA.

Her music also won the Best Video category (East Africa) 2016 – AFRIMMA. Over the years, she has seen a lot of competition coming from Uganda’s Leyla Kayondo, Tanzania’s Vanessa Mdee and her Kenyan counterpart Victoria Kimani. Despite all that, Akothee still stands out as the one leading the pack of female artists in the East African region, partly due to her philanthropic nature and unending financial muscles.

4. Philanthropy and Humanity

Regardless of all the talk in town of how arrogant and dominating Akothee is, she has a kind heart and that’s all it takes to have your support grow in the public eye. This has been demonstrated in the number of innumerable tours she made to Baringo and Turkana Counties in order to raise funds and awareness of the dire famine that had hit the area earlier on in 2019. Akothee donated foodstuff and blankets to the hunger victims before setting up a crowd funding account to help bring more funds to the aid of those affected by the famine in the region.
